With over 100 years of engineering excellence, Ridgway Machines is a world-leading manufacturer of precision taping and winding machines for the electrical, energy, and oil & gas industries. Recently acquired by Tokamak Energy to accelerate superconducting technology, we're involved in some of the world's most exciting engineering projects—including ITER's Fusion Power Plant and CERN's Large Hadron Collider.

From innovative designs to global customer support, we deliver expert solutions for clients worldwide. Based at Meridian Business Park in Leicester, we're a skilled team of specialist engineers working at the cutting edge of power generation machinery.

### About the Role

We are seeking a Technical Author to help transform engineering knowledge into clear, professional and practical documentation that supports both customers and internal teams.

This is a newly created role driven by business growth and the increasing demand for high-quality technical documentation. The successful candidate will take ownership of documentation activities, freeing technical teams to focus on engineering delivery while ensuring documentation standards continue to improve.

The role goes beyond producing customer manuals. You will also create shop-floor build instructions and assembly guidance, acting as a bridge between engineering design information and production teams. As a result, we are looking for someone who can understand technical drawings and engineering concepts and communicate them in a clear, structured and user-friendly way.

### Key Responsibilities

-   Create operation and maintenance manuals, installation guides and service documentation.
-   Produce build notes and assembly instructions for manufacturing teams.
-   Gather information from engineering drawings, specifications, schematics and technical discussions.
-   Work closely with engineers, project managers and production personnel to ensure technical accuracy.
-   Create and maintain diagrams, illustrations, photographs and annotated technical content.
-   Ensure documentation complies with relevant standards and company procedures.
-   Manage document control, version control and revision processes.
-   Prepare complete documentation packs for customer handover.
-   Continuously improve document quality, usability and consistency.
